What breed is a mom's mix of dogs? - briefly
The specific breed of a mother dog in a mixed-breed litter cannot be determined without genetic testing or parental information. Mixed-breed dogs inherit traits from both parents, making it difficult to identify the exact ancestry solely based on physical appearance.
